摘要Cyclic deformation was carried out on [(2) over bar 2 7] Au single crystal at plastic resolved strain amplitudes of 1.11 x 10(-3) and 2.22 x 10(-3) with a cyclic saturation stress of 23.4 MPa. Persistent slip bands (PSBs) were also found in the cyclically saturated specimens. In comparison with the fatigue-induced dislocation arrangements of other fcc metals, such as Cu, Ni and Ag, two basic criteria for determining whether the ladder-like PSBs form or not were proposed. Besides PSBs, the vein, wall and labyrinth structure also appeared in cyclically deformed [(2) over bar 2 7] Au single crystals. Experimental results show that cyclic deformation behaviors of Au single crystals are very similar to those of Cu, Ni and Ag single crystals, which will become the important and fundamental basis to determine the cyclic deformation mechanism of fcc single crystal.
